Metodo IPrintOemDriverUni::D rvGetStandardVariable (prcomoem.h)

Il IPrintOemDriverUni::DrvGetStandardVariable metodo viene fornito dal driver Unidrv in modo che i plug-in di rendering possano ottenere il valore corrente delle variabili standard di Unidrv.

Sintassi

HRESULT DrvGetStandardVariable(
  PDEVOBJ pdevobj,
  DWORD   dwIndex,
  PVOID   pBuffer,
  DWORD   cbSize,
  PDWORD  pcbNeeded
);

Parametri

pdevobj

Puntatore fornito dal chiamante a una struttura DEVOBJ .

dwIndex

Il chiamante fornito, SVI_-indice con prefisso nell'elenco delle variabili standard di Unidrv. I valori di indice con prefisso SVI_ sono definiti in printoem.h.

pBuffer

Puntatore fornito dal chiamante a una DWORD per ricevere il valore corrente della variabile standard.

cbSize

Dimensioni fornite dal chiamante del buffer a cui fa riferimento pBuffer.

pcbNeeded

Puntatore fornito dal chiamante a una posizione per ricevere le dimensioni minime del buffer necessarie per contenere le informazioni richieste.

Valore restituito

Il metodo deve restituire uno dei valori seguenti.

Codice restituito Descrizione
S_OK
Operazione completata.
E_FAIL
Operazione non riuscita.
E_NOTIMPL
Il metodo non è implementato.

Requisiti

Requisito Valore
Piattaforma di destinazione Desktop
Intestazione prcomoem.h (include Prcomoem.h)